Moving From Casual to Corporate: Building a Business-Ready Wardrobe

Navigating a transition from casual attire to corporate dress can feel like a daunting task. It's important to curate your wardrobe that projects professionalism while adhering to office standards. office attire selection Begin by acquiring foundational pieces like tailored blazers, crisp shirts, and well-fitting trousers. Choose neutral colors such as black, navy, gray, and white as a base, then include pops of color with accessories or statement pieces. Remember, it's about striking a balance between style and appropriateness.

  • Consider your workplace atmosphere to determine the appropriate level of formality.
  • Focus on quality over number. Well-made garments will last longer and look more polished.
  • Complement your outfits with appropriate jewelry, a watch, or a scarf to add a individual touch.

By following these tips, you can create a business-ready wardrobe that makes you feel confident and ready to thrive in the corporate world.

Professional Attire for Every Occasion: A Comprehensive Guide

Navigating the world of professional attire can be difficult, especially when faced with various situations. From business meetings to networking events, understanding the appropriate dress code is crucial for making a positive impression. This thorough guide will help you decode professional attire for every occasion, ensuring you always look and feel your best.

  • Begin with the basics: A well-fitted suit in a neutral shade is a versatile choice for formal settings. Pair it with a crisp shirt or blouse and classic shoes.
  • Take into account the industry: Creative fields may allow for more casual dress codes, while finance or law tend to be more traditional.
  • Complement your outfit with understated jewelry and a appropriate handbag.

Remember, confidence is the ultimate accessory. When you feel good in what you're wearing, it will show!
